Arrive AI Adds T-Mobile VP, Q4 Loss Narrows to $0.12 EPS on $15K Revenue
Arrive AI appointed Michael Fitz, T-Mobile for Business VP with 30+ years telecom experience, to its board to leverage his 5G, IoT and partner ecosystem expertise. The company reported a Q4 loss per share of $0.12 on $15,000 revenue and saw its stock drop 2.85% while the sector gained 0.41%.
1. Board Appointment
Arrive AI has appointed Michael Fitz, Vice President of Solutions and Indirect Channels at T-Mobile for Business, to its board of directors. Fitz brings over 30 years of experience in telecommunications, enterprise technology and global network solutions, and will advise on 5G, IoT and partner ecosystem strategies.
2. Q4 Financial Results
In the fourth quarter, Arrive AI reported $15,000 in revenue and a net loss of $2.7 million, resulting in a loss per share of $0.12 compared with a consensus estimate of $0.13. Full-year revenue reached $113,000, reflecting early-stage adoption of its autonomous delivery platform and patented AI-powered mailpoints.
3. Market Reaction
The stock declined 2.85% on the appointment and earnings release, while the broader technology sector gained 0.41%. The drop suggests investor caution despite the board addition and earnings beat, as the company scales its platform and seeks wider market adoption.
